The Ledgerwing spreadsheet exporter builds the full workbook in memory before streaming, which is why large exports from the Carveron dataset spike heap usage well past our usual ceiling. Before the weekly sync, please review the profiling notes Tamsin circulated, particularly the section comparing row-buffered writes against the current whole-sheet approach. The proposed fix changes allocation patterns in the formatting pass, so careful review matters. The full analysis and heap snapshots live on the internal page here.

operations page: https://confluence.lumicsys.internal/projects/display/projects/display

Ticket: TideGlass widget failing to fetch predictions

The TideGlass tide-table widget stopped rendering on the Harborline dashboard Monday morning. Root cause: the credential for the internal Moonpull prediction service expired over the weekend and the widget silently falls back to an empty state. This patch adds explicit error logging and swaps in the rotated credential via config. Please check that the retry logic doesn't hammer Moonpull on 401s. For reviewer verification in the staging environment, the new key is below.

API key for hahog-kajef: vxb15-Orrbjm9glxbWQLX

// CHIP_READ_WINDOW_MS
//
// Debounce window for the Strideworx mat readers at the Corbenfall
// Marathon. A chip crossing the mat fires multiple reads; anything
// inside this window collapses to one split. Too short: duplicate
// splits. Too long: we merge two runners drafting closely. Value
// was tuned against the 2041 course replay data. The calibration
// build that validated it is recorded under the token below.

session token of kajop-yahog = htk9_f2a6c0eaf

All writes are append-only and signed at the application layer; the signing keys are rotated quarterly and never stored in the image. The deploy pipeline enforces image scanning and blocks promotion if the ledger schema hash differs from the approved baseline. For your review, note that all runtime behavior is driven by environment configuration rather than baked-in defaults. The production instance currently runs with the following configuration values.

settings of bafof-tagep:
[frador]
port = 9300
region = west-1
host = frador.norvacorp.corp
timeout_ms = 3000
retries = 5